Abstract

This research aims to obtain information regarding participants' responses regarding the materials presented in Introduction to Academic Culture and Student Affairs (PBAK) activities. The subjects of this study were PBAK students batch 2018 and 2019, totaling 6198 students. Extracting data using questionnaires, observations, interviews, and documentation. The results of this study indicate that the implementation of PBAK batch 2018 and 2019 can be accepted by students which the materials mostly in positive responses, (1) correlate with the adjustment attitude of PBAK participant 98,37 % positive responses on history, vision and mission of UIN Antasari Banjarmasin, (2) there is 94, 56 % positive responses regarding the Islamic and national insight material, ( 3) participants also responded 97.33% positively to study success and organizations in Higher Education material, (4) social environmental responsibility is 96,86 % in positive response, (5) there are 96.57% students gave positive responses regarding the material on critical analysis of the implementation of the student government concept, (6) the total number of applicants expressed positive responses cosmopolitan millennials with morals and social care and transformation and agent of win manifesto towards civilized people were more about that 97.53% , (7) the material of intrapersonal and interpersonal skills material, it is known that 96.86% of gave positive responses to this material, (8) the scientific writing material was 96,01% in positive response and (9) For 96,61 % positive response given to students ethics material. The psychological impact felt by participants is the emergence of feelings of joy or happiness, usefulness, and motivation from participating in PBAK activities.

Abstract

Introducing accurate discourses and understanding the discourses that students encounter in their daily lives is crucial for enhancing the teaching of spoken English language. To enhance students' linguistic proficiency, the method of teaching speaking through discourse involves immersing them in authentic dialogues and diverse communication scenarios. This is a descriptive qualitative research, employing a case study approach. The participants of the research are the teachers and students of the State Islamic University of Sultan Aji Muhammad Idris Samarinda and the State Islamic University of Antasari Banjarmasin. To collect data for the study, the researcher used a variety of research instruments, such as interviews, field notes, and questionnaires. This study's data analysis method adheres to the principles of qualitative research. The interactive model was used for the data analysis, which included stages for data collecting, data condensation, data display, and conclusion drawing. Research findings indicate that students have a preference for teachers who not only teach English language curriculum but also demonstrate how to achieve a successful future. For English teachers, it is important to teach students not only English-speaking materials but also proper behaviour and politeness. In terms of English language proficiency, students highlight that speaking is the primary skill in acquiring English since it demonstrates their mastery of the language.

Abstract

Technology has entered the educational sphere, particularly in the learning of foreign languages. The usage of artificial intelligence helps students' learning. Artificial intelligence, particularly in the writing process, can bring convenience by swiftly supplying references, paraphrasing sentences, and now checking sentence structure, which will undoubtedly improve students' writing abilities. This study used a descriptive qualitative method. This strategy seeks to provide a comprehensive and detailed description of numerous events. This study employs purposive sampling to collect data. Participants in this study are English Language Study Program students in the academic year 2023/2024 who apply artificial intelligence in their writing. Data was collected through interviews, observations, and documentation. The data analysis revealed that the most popular artificial intelligence tools among students are Quill Bot, Grammarly, Chat GPT, Deep L, Perplexity AI, and Essay Writer. Most students employ artificial intelligence during the writing process, particularly when brainstorming and drafting. Because they believe there is an urgent need for artificial intelligence in the process of finding references and composing a sentence into a paragraph, a student requires it. However, according to study, they continue to employ artificial intelligence in its natural stages, with pupils using it based on their needs and talents.

Abstract

The integration of multicultural education in the teaching and learning process is essential for promoting equity, fostering intercultural understanding, and preparing students to navigate the complexities of our diverse and interconnected world. This is a comparative study in the context of Indonesia and Malaysia. The participant selection of this study used purposive sampling to select participants who have experienced the phenomenon of multicultural teaching. There are 10 participants from Indonesian public university and Malaysia public university involved in this study. To collect the data, the researchers conducted semi-structured interviews, observation, and documents. The researchers analyzed the data using the interactive model by Miles et al. that involves several interconnected steps, i.e., data condensation, data display, and data conclusion drawing/verification. The research found that the discourse of multicultural education in the teaching and learning process is very urgent for provoking equity, diversity, and social justice, as well as enhancing students' academic achievement. In the teaching and learning process of the Indonesian public university and Malaysia public university, multicultural education was implemented by incorporating culturally relevant content, implementing inclusive pedagogical practices, and fostering collaboration with communities. By embracing cultural diversity and promoting inclusive teaching practices, teachers can create transformative learning experiences that empower students to become informed, empathetic, and socially responsible global citizens.

Abstract

Penelitian ini bertujuan sebagai pemahaman bagi mahasiswa dalam memaknai penyakit flu dan meresponnya melalui tiga simbol utama: masker, obat, dan istirahat. Flu sebagai penyakit ringan kerap dianggap remeh oleh mahasiswa, meskipun memiliki potensi penularan yang tinggi di lingkungan kampus. Pendekatan fenomenologis digunakan untuk menggali makna simbolik dari ketiga elemen tersebut dalam kehidupan sehari-hari mahasiswa.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a simbol-simbol tersebut tidak hanya merepresentasikan kesehatan secara medis, namun juga memiliki dimensi sosial dan budaya dalam menentukan perilaku kesehatan. Masker menjadi simbol kesadaran sosial, obat mencerminkan kemandirian dalam pengobatan, dan istirahat menjadi bentuk perlindungan diri yang sering kali diabaikan akibat tekanan akademik. Kesimpulan dari studi ini menegaskan diperlukan pendekatan kesehatan secara kontekstual dan sosial pada mahasiswa, agar dapat meningkatkan kesadaran preventif dan perubahan perilaku yang lebih efektif dalam menangani penyakit seperti flu.
